Sin Cos and Tan animated from the unit circle
Author:
Tim Elton
Topic:
Circle
,
Unit Circle
See how the functions sin, cos, and tan are defined from the unit circle, extending the definitions beyond the the 0 to 90 degrees that fit nicely inside a right-angled triangle.
